Wood siding replacement services involve removing damaged or deteriorated wood siding and installing new panels to restore the exterior of a property. This process typically includes inspecting the existing siding for issues such as rot, warping, or insect damage, and then carefully removing the affected sections. The replacement panels are then fitted and secured to ensure a seamless appearance and long-lasting protection against the elements. Skilled contractors may also perform necessary preparatory work, such as repairing underlying structures or addressing moisture issues, to enhance the durability of the new siding.
This service helps address common problems associated with aging or compromised wood siding, such as water infiltration, pest infestation, and structural deterioration. Over time, exposure to weather can cause wood to decay or warp, leading to gaps and cracks that diminish the property's insulation and aesthetic appeal. Replacing worn or damaged siding not only improves the visual appearance of the property but also enhances its ability to withstand weather conditions, reducing the risk of further damage and costly repairs in the future.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for wood siding replacement typically ranges from $3 to $10 per square foot, depending on the type of wood selected. Higher-end options like cedar or exotic woods may increase the overall expense. Material prices can vary based on quality and supplier rates.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for replacing wood siding generally fall between $2 and $6 per square foot. The total labor fee depends on the complexity of the project and local contractor rates. More intricate installations may lead to higher labor charges.
Total Project Costs - Overall expenses for wood siding replacement can range from $5 to $16 per square foot, combining materials and labor. For a typical 1,000-square-foot house, this could mean a total of approximately $5,000 to $16,000. Costs may vary based on project scope and location.
Additional Charges - Extra costs might include removal of existing siding, disposal fees, or repairs to the underlying structure. These additional charges can add $1 to $4 per square foot to the overall project cost.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of replacing wood siding? Replacing wood siding can improve the appearance of a property, enhance curb appeal, and help prevent issues like rot, pests, and water damage that can compromise the building's integrity.
How do I know if my wood siding needs to be replaced? Signs such as extensive rot, warping, cracking, or pest damage indicate that replacement may be necessary, especially if repairs are no longer effective or cost-efficient.
What types of siding materials are available as replacements for wood? Options include fiber cement, vinyl, engineered wood, and composite siding, each offering different durability and maintenance features.
How long does a wood siding replacement typically take? The duration varies depending on the size of the project and chosen materials, but generally, replacement projects can take from a few days to a week.
